Why Are My Google Reviews Suddenly Missing?
Several factors contribute to the disappearance of legitimate reviews:
| Reason | Description |
|---|---|
| Weak Reviewer Account | Accounts with minimal activity or lacking profile photos may be flagged as suspicious. |
| Generic Review Text | Short or repetitive reviews may be filtered out for appearing spammy. |
| Unnatural Review Velocity | A sudden influx of reviews can trigger spam filters, even if they are legitimate. |
| Past Review Problems | Profiles with a history of review issues may face stricter scrutiny. |
| System-wide Sweep or Bug | Google system updates can inadvertently remove legitimate reviews. |

How to Recover Missing Google Business Profile Reviews
To recover missing reviews, follow these steps:
Step 1: Verify the Status of Your Reviews
Ensure reviews are genuinely missing by checking from different browsers and asking customers for screenshots.
Step 2: Use Google's Support Form
Submit a detailed report using Google's support form, providing specifics like review count, dates, and customer details.
Step 3: Reply to the Automated Response
Respond to the initial template email with additional proof and details to prompt a human review.
Step 4: Follow Up with Additional Evidence
If initial efforts are unsuccessful, provide more examples, screenshots, and customer details in follow-up communications.
Step 5: Request Customers to Repost Reviews
Encourage customers to rewrite and repost their reviews with more detail, avoiding copy-pasting.
Why is My Google Review Not Showing Up Even Though the Customer Posted It?
If a customer claims to have posted a review but it doesn't appear, it might be due to:
| Reason | Explanation |
|---|---|
| New Google Account | New accounts with minimal activity may be flagged. |
| Thin Review Text | Short, generic comments can be filtered out. |
| Suspicious IP or Device Patterns | Reviews from the same IP or device may be flagged. |
| Temporary Filter Clamp | Recent spam removals can pause new reviews temporarily. |
| Policy Issues | Mentions of discounts or private info may trigger filters. |
How to Protect Future Reviews So They Actually Stick
Encourage Detailed Reviews
Guide customers to write specific reviews by mentioning services, experiences, and staff names.
Encourage Photos
Ask customers to include photos where applicable, as they tend to make reviews more credible.
Space Out Review Requests
Distribute review requests over time to avoid triggering spam filters.
Store Reviews Outside Google
Use tools to keep a record of all reviews, ensuring you have proof if issues arise.
